Welcome to apartment 2K of 152 East 84th Street, a renovated elevator building located in the heart of the Upper East Side. Available for October 19th occupancy, this bright studio apartment features a spacious living space with a decorative fireplace, an updated kitchen with a gas stove and dishwasher, a a well sized closet. This apartment is complemented by high ceilings and hardwood floors throughout. Ideally located between Third and Lexington Avenue you will be a short walk to Central Park and many of the neighborhood's best restaurants and stores. You will also be a 5 minute walk to the 4/5/6 train and 1 block to the crosstown bus. The building has an elevator and laundry on every other floor.

UPPER EAST SIDE

The Upper East Side has a reputation of wealth and opulence. Once home to the wealthiest New Yorkers (like the Kennedys, the Roosevelts, and the Rockefellers), the UES is filled with ornate and beautiful buildings. Today, the Upper East Side is still considered one of the more expensive neighborhoods, however, in recent years, it has begun to see younger arrivals (people in their 20s and 30s) who are finding better deals up north, away from the Lower East Side and/or hip Williamsburg.

With the completion of the 2nd Avenue train, the neighborhood is only becoming more accessible to everyone as previously the only train servicing the UEW was the 4,5,6 on Lexington Avenue. Even better, the further east you go, the cheaper the apartments get. All this is only adding on to the interest from renters who no longer have to commute for as long to get to the area.
